[Cr(H2O)6]Cl3 (at. no. of Cr = 24) has a magnetic moment of 3.83 BM, the correct distribution of 3d- electrons in the chromium of the complex is [CBSE AIPMT 2006] (a) xz x -y , x 3d 3d ,3d (b) xy x -y , 3d ,3d 3d , yz (c) xy zy, 3d ,3d 3d , zx (d) xy yz, 3d ,3d 3d , z

Answer
C
Explanation

The magnetic moment is given by- n(n+2) 3.83= n(n+2) n=3 The magnetic moment shows that there are three unpaired electrons present in chromium. The lower orbitals in which they might be present will be- xy yz xz 3d ,3d &3d Hence, the correct option is (c).
